Xena Posted October 27, 2015 Report Share Posted October 27, 2015 OK…first something I’m doing this 6-week period that’s not exactly part of the challenge…Run 2 marathons ("double down" ). I’m running a marathon at the end of week 1 and another at the end of week 6. I’m really out of shape now, so the second marathon should be much better than the first. Recovering, building back up, and tapering will be tricky. I have a lot of experience and I know what I need to do. This is my most important fitness goal right now, but I’m still thinking about how to work it into a specific challenge Why am I doing this to myself? Reasonable question. I’m on a quest for 50 states (these would be #17 and #18). I’m doing the first because it was planned with friends a while back, before I knew my training would be interrupted by travel. I’m doing the second because it’s a good opportunity to knock out a state with a friend. Actual challenge goals Run 160 miles (including an attempt at 2 marathons). This goal is a little light, but it will force me to keep running. 500 pushups! These are scaled. Negatives count as 1 point, full pushups count as 3. Cross train – Goal is at least 10 times at the gym, typically alternating push and pull workouts. My normal plan would be to go twice a week, but I wanted a little flexibility with the marathon travel. Also I’m allowing full (1 hr+) vinyasa yoga classes to substitute. I think all this stuff is valuable, but I can’t do all of it at once. Swab the deck! This is a sort of “adulting challenge†based on two types of chores: “House elf†This is a list of 5 simple chores to do each morning. One point per day. “Dreaded tasks†I have a list of 30 things of all sorts (some aren’t particularly dreaded). One point per task.In theory 72 possible points, but I’ll be traveling for some of this. Going to set 50 points as the goal. 9 Quote Xena, Level 14+ Valkyrie Ranger January 2017 December 2016 Oct/Nov 2016 Link to comment
